Seasonal Home Buying Tips for the Orlando Area
Understanding Orlando's Real Estate Seasons
Orlando's real estate market is influenced by its unique climate and tourist-driven economy. Unlike other regions, Florida doesn't experience the traditional four seasons, making it important to understand when to buy a home in this vibrant area. Each season in Orlando has its own advantages and challenges for home buyers.

Spring: The Start of the Buying Season
Spring is typically considered the beginning of the home-buying season in Orlando. As the weather warms up, more properties hit the market, providing buyers with a wider selection. If you're looking to take advantage of this increased inventory, it's wise to act quickly. Homes can sell fast during this peak time.
Buyers should also be prepared for increased competition. With more buyers in the market, offering competitive bids and being ready to negotiate can be essential strategies to secure a property during spring.
Summer: Taking Advantage of Longer Days
The summer months in Orlando are characterized by longer days, which can be beneficial for house hunting. With extended daylight hours, you have more time to visit multiple properties in a single day. However, keep in mind that summer is also one of the busiest times for tourists, which can lead to increased traffic and longer travel times.

For families with children, summer might be the most convenient time to move before the school year begins. This factor contributes to a bustling market, so being prepared with pre-approval from a lender can give you an edge.
Fall: A Time for Serious Buyers
As fall arrives, the real estate market in Orlando begins to cool off slightly. This can be an opportune time for buyers who are serious about finding a home. With fewer tourists and less competition from other buyers, you might find sellers who are more willing to negotiate.
Additionally, fall is a great time to explore neighborhoods without the hustle and bustle of summer crowds. Take this opportunity to discover aspects of an area that may influence your decision, such as community events or local amenities.

Winter: Exploring Opportunities in a Quieter Market
Winter in Orlando offers a quieter real estate landscape. Although fewer homes are listed, this season can present unique opportunities. Sellers who list their homes during winter are often motivated, which might lead to better deals for buyers.
The mild winter climate also means you won't have to worry about snow-related issues affecting your move or property viewings. It's an ideal season to conduct thorough inspections and ensure every corner of your potential home is up to standard.
